The Meals and Drug Administration’s impartial advisory committee on Thursday beneficial changing Pfizer and Moderna’s authentic Covid vaccine used within the U.S. for everybody’s first two immunizations with the brand new bivalent omicron photographs.
If the FDA accepts the advisors’ suggestion, the U.S. would probably part out the businesses’ vaccines developed in 2020 towards the unique pressure of Covid that first emerged in Wuhan, China.
As a substitute, the drugmakers’ bivalent omicron photographs that focus on the omicron BA.5 subvariant in addition to the unique pressure could be used for the whole vaccination collection.
At the moment, Pfizer’s and Moderna’s omicron photographs are solely approved as a booster, whereas the primary two doses are nonetheless their outdated photographs based mostly on the unique Covid pressure.
The potential change would solely impression individuals who haven’t but obtained their two-dose main vaccination collection.
The 21 members of the FDA committee unanimously backed the advice, agreeing that it could simplify the U.S. Covid vaccination program.
“That is completely the fitting factor to do for this system. It is going to make issues easier,” stated Dr. Melinda Wharton, a brief committee member and senior official on the Nationwide Heart for Immunization and Respiratory Ailments, a division of the Facilities for Illness Management and Prevention.
The advice to undertake a single formulation throughout all doses comes because the FDA is attempting to streamline Covid vaccination in order that the system is simpler for the general public and health-care staff to grasp.
“The general thought right here is that getting in the direction of one vaccine composition for everybody will in the end be a lot, rather more useful,” stated Dr. Peter Marks, who heads the FDA’s vaccine division.
The FDA has proposed shifting to a system that resembles how the company updates and rolls out flu photographs yearly. The company would choose a Covid vaccine formulation in June to focus on the variant that’s anticipated to dominate within the fall and winter. That formulation could be utilized by all producers for all doses.
Beneath the proposal, most individuals who’ve been uncovered to the Covid spike protein twice, both by means of vaccination or an infection, would solely obtain one Covid shot a 12 months shifting ahead. Older adults and folks with compromised immune techniques may have two photographs as a result of they do not mount as sturdy of an immune response.
